Queensland is one of the most diverse Australian states ranging from the lush tropical regions of its far north and sub-tropical regions of the south to the vast outback and desert areas.

One of the most famous and magnificent of Queensland's natural attractions is the Great Barrier Reef, a range of coral reefs, bays and islands stretching 2,300 km along the Queensland coast. The Barrier Reef with its associated islands is one of Australia's most popular areas for recreational boating, diving, snorkelling and resort activities.

Just one hour's drive from the city of Brisbane, you will discover the lush country hinterland, mountains and forests of South East Queensland and the blue waters and white sandy beaches of the Sunshine Coast and Gold Coast.

Brisbane, Australias fastest-growing city is the capital of Queensland, a region rich in world-class beach, river, rainforest and mountain experiences. This attractive citys skyline mixes streamlined glass towers with smaller historical buildings made of sandstone. Pavement cafes, parks and tree-lined streets, together with a large city botanical garden pleasantly enhance the city buildings. In close proximity to the Congress venue, the Brisbane Convention and Exhibition Centre, is Brisbane's Cultural Centre, comprising the Queensland Museum, Queensland Art Gallery and State Library as well as three performing arts venues.
